SpletYou can capitalize a preposition when it is “used adverbially or adjectivally (up in Look Up, down in Turn Down),” the Chicago Manual of Style says. So if you were writing the following title of this novella, you would write it this way, according to Chicago style: Norman Maclean wrote A River Runs through It. SpletNames of specific religions are capitalized in writings because they are proper nouns. Therefore, religions such as Christianity, Judaism, Islam, Hinduism, Buddhism, Shintoism, etc., must always be capitalized. Spletdelegate: [noun] a person acting for another: such as. a representative to a convention or conference. a representative of a U.S. territory in the House of Representatives. a member of the lower house of the legislature of Maryland, Virginia, or West Virginia. AP style will continue to lowercase the term white in racial, ethnic and cultural senses. This decision follows our move last month to capitalize Black in such uses.
